Ordinals
beta
Sat 697483594865905
decimal
139496.3594865905
degree
0°139496′392″3594865905‴
percentile
33.21350455395892%
name
ixhdemwsnmm
cycle
0
epoch
0
period
69
block
139496
offset
3594865905
timestamp
2011-08-03 21:07:08 UTC
rarity
common
prev
next